How they compare

United States currently reports 123.1 against 121.54 in Argentina, a difference of 1.56.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Argentina ahead.

Argentina ranks 18th and United States ranks 16th of 191 countries.

Across the 7 decades both report, Argentina averaged higher in 2 and United States in 5.

Head to head by decade

Decade Argentina United States Difference Ahead
1960s 103.67 99.33 4.34 Argentina
1970s 102.48 99.2 3.28 Argentina
1980s 99.72 103.35 3.63 United States
1990s 98.95 111.72 12.76 United States
2000s 95.81 114.95 19.14 United States
2010s 107.47 118.55 11.08 United States
2020s 120.11 122.88 2.78 United States

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
